Materials, durability and warranty
At WellFix, picking the right materials for your complete staircase project is crucial for how long it lasts, how safe it is, and how beautiful it looks. We use a wide variety of high-quality materials, each with its own special qualities to match different design tastes and practical needs. If you're looking for a classic, warm feel, we offer hardwoods like oak, maple, walnut, and teak. They're loved for their natural beauty, strength, and how many different finishes you can apply. These woods can be shaped into elegant treads, risers, and handrails, looking great in both traditional and modern homes.
For a more modern or industrial vibe, metals such as stainless steel, mild steel, and wrought iron are fantastic options. Stainless steel offers a smooth, modern look and resists rust really well, making it perfect for balustrades and structural parts. Wrought iron, however, lets us create detailed, artistic designs, ideal for adding a touch of classic sophistication or a unique artistic flair. You can also mix these metals with other materials to create eye-catching contrasts and one-of-a-kind designs.
Glass is becoming more and more popular because it makes spaces feel open and bright. Strong, toughened or laminated glass panels can be used for balustrades, providing safety and clear views, which helps make a space feel bigger and airier. When combined with steel or wood, glass can turn a staircase into a stunning piece of modern art. While you might think of concrete for foundations, it can also be finished beautifully to create striking, long-lasting, and minimalist staircases, giving a strong, modern look. We also use natural stone, like marble or granite, for a rich, luxurious finish that offers unmatched durability and a timeless elegance.

A few main things affect the total cost of a complete staircase project. These include how complex the design is; for example, a straight staircase will usually cost differently than a complex spiral or a floating (cantilevered) design. The type and quality of materials you choose are very important. High-end hardwoods, unique stones, custom glass, or special metalwork will naturally cost more than standard choices. The size of the staircase, including how many steps (treads and risers) and the length of the balustrades, also directly affects how much material and labor will be needed.
Conditions at your site, like difficult access, needing to change the building's structure, or tricky installation challenges, can also impact the final quote. Also, the level of detail in the finishing, such as special coatings, built-in lighting, or custom handrail designs, will add to the total project cost.

How long does a complete staircase project usually take?
The time it takes for a complete staircase project can really change based on how complex it is, the materials you pick, and the specific conditions at your site. After our first chat and finalizing the design, building the parts can take several weeks, especially for custom pieces or complex designs. Installation usually comes next and can last anywhere from a few days to a couple of weeks, depending on the size and style of the staircase. WellFix aims to give you a clear project timeline when we provide your initial quote, so you know what to expect and can plan accordingly.
